The Traditional Cape Dutch homestead offers gardens, 2 swimming pools , Day beds , a Gazebo at the main pool , Reed Ceiling dining room , intimate wine cellar , Brandy Lounge , Library , Monkey Bar and various courtyards and verandahs . The individually decorated rooms all ensuite with private terraces , air-conditioning, percale linen and specialized toiletries. Perfectly positioned to explore the Garden Route, from the Wilderness to the Tsitsikamma forests. Superb breakfasts and convivial gourmet South African dinners, specializing in seafood and game dishes - sourced locally .

We received a very warm welcome when we arrived. Our room (no 1) was very comfortable with a lovely, private outside terrace looking out onto the garden. Nearby was a very clean swimming pool (too cold to use it) with comfortable sun loungers where we were able to soak up a few rays of sunshine We were shown the evening dinner menu from which we had to choose in advance. There was a 2/3 course set menu or alternative main course and dessert. There was sufficient choice although it sometimes is difficult to know early on in the day what you might want to eat in the evening. Breakfast was very good with combination of buffet and freshly prepared hot food. The property is about a 10 min drive from the centre of Plett.

A beautiful home from home. Stunning grounds and pool. There is no typical restaurant on-site, or room service, but they do a set menu each evening at 7pm. This is delicious, so worth it. The staff were very attentive, warm and caring. Each morning at breakfast the manager asked us our plans for the day and provided recommendations and local tips. Thanks to this we managed to catch the Saturday market and dine at a local nearby restaurant (Zinzi, highly recommend!), which we would otherwise have missed. The hotel even drove us to/from the restaurant at a very reasonable cost and the driver was so nice. The room and bathroom, though really clean, is slightly dated. The bathroom more so than the room. The tiles had just been painted over and the taps really stiff. The shower pressure was rubbish. It could really do with a refresh. There was also a lack of attention to detail with no hooks for dressing gowns, a lack of plugs, hair dryer didn’t work etc. It wouldn’t put me off going back, but just not as luxurious as we expected. Otherwise a really good stay, I’d give 4.5 stars if I could.

We stayed 4 nights, would not have wanted to stay less. Welcoming, lovely service, tastefully decorated, beautiful gardens, excellent food, very comfortable and totally charming, so many lovely areas to sit and relax both inside and out.
On arrival we were greeted by Gertrude, always smiling, always helpful. Enjoyed relaxing that day on the property by the pool with drinks (they kept our bottle wine for dinner later) and one of the most delicious toasted sandwich & beautifully presented.... a sample of what was to come.
We dined out only once as it was such a pleasure to eat in. Very good choice menu and they are very accommodating for dietary. You need to chose your menu by about 4pm understandably. Smartly they provided us with their mobile so we could communicate on WhatsApp if we were out. Dinner was excellent as was breakfast, all fresh, perfect spread. Loved that they prepared a beautiful plate of fruit/yoghurt/muesli on your table setting in the morning. Everything cooked to perfection and beautifully presented.
Rooms are very well appointed with everything you should need, we were in the Luxury Rooms which look out to the small 'forest' pool, felt very private and so relaxing. Bed super comfortable, good linen and towels, excellent shower.
The gardens are something else, beautifully landscaped, gorgeous plants, flowers & trees, not a weed to be seen. It is a total delight, hats off to their wonderful gardener Chris.
Also want to give a mention to Bani and Eddie who were always there with a smile and a helping hand including mixing great cocktails!
If we lived closer, or even in the same country, we would happily return frequently.

We had high expectations of this Country Lodge, however it wasnt quite as expected. The staff are great, the place was lovely BUT it was too dark for us. The first room we had was quite cold and the heating section of the aircon wasnt working, But when we told them, we were immediately moved to another room which was much better. The food was good and they have a bar to use for pre dinner drinks. The nice touch for us was that they put us in a wine tasting room for dinner on one night when we were the only guests. After the second day, we had to ask them to change the background music which was far too modern and made us feel we were in an Ibiza night club! It was changed straight away and was fine from then on. However we shouldn't have had to ask and their choice of music wasn't reflective of the surroundings. Maybe that will now change.
